SENATE RESOLUTION NO. 7
(By Senator Craigo)
Authorizing the appointment of employees for the Senate for the
one thousand nine hundred ninety-seven regular sixty-day
session of the seventy-third Legislature and payment of
their compensation.
Resolved by the Senate:
That the Clerk of the Senate, with the approval of the
President of the Senate, be and he is hereby authorized to
appoint employees to receive the per diem compensation, as herein
provided, during this regular sixty-day session of the
seventy-third Legislature, and any extension thereof as follows:
Twenty Class I secretaries at a rate of forty dollars to
ninety-seven dollars and nine cents per diem;
Nine Class II secretaries at a rate of forty-two dollars to
fifty-two dollars per diem;
Eight Class III secretaries at a rate of forty-four dollars
to fifty-one dollars per diem;
Five Class IV secretaries at a rate of forty-six dollars to
seventy-three dollars per diem;
One administrative assistant to the President at a rate of ninety-two dollars and three cents per diem;
One legislative assistant II at a rate of one hundred seven
dollars and thirty-eight cents per diem;
Three legislative analysts at a rate of fifty dollars to
fifty-one dollars per diem;
One legislative aide at forty dollars per diem;
Ten legal counselors at a rate of one hundred fifty dollars
to two hundred dollars per diem; assignments and salary to be
determined by the President of the Senate;
One legal counselor to the Senate President at a rate of two
hundred twenty dollars per diem;
One topical index and bill clerk to the Senate Clerk at a
rate of ninety-five dollars per diem;
Six proofreaders at a rate of forty-two dollars to fifty- seven dollars per diem;
One journal room supervisor at a rate of seventy-one dollars
per diem;
One assistant journal room supervisor at a rate of
forty-five dollars per diem;
Six journal and bill room clerks at a rate of thirty-seven
dollars to fifty-four dollars per diem;
One Sergeant at Arms at a rate of seventy-eight dollars per
diem;
One assistant Sergeant at Arms at a rate of fifty-two
dollars per diem;
Six assistants to the Sergeant at Arms at a rate of
thirty-seven dollars to forty-one dollars per diem;
One Doorkeeper at a rate of seventy-one dollars per diem;
One chief assistant Doorkeeper at a rate of forty-nine
dollars per diem;
Four assistant Doorkeepers at a rate of thirty-seven dollars to fifty-one dollars per diem;
One information clerk at a rate of fifty-five dollars per
diem (twenty-seven dollars and fifty cents per day paid by House
of Delegates);
One messenger to the Senate Clerk and assistant page at a
rate of forty-three dollars per diem;
Six messengers at a rate of thirty-seven dollars to forty- two dollars per diem;
One head page at a rate of thirty-seven dollars per diem;
One recording system operator at a rate of sixty-five
dollars per diem;
One duplicating machine operator at a rate of forty-two
dollars per diem;
One assistant fiscal officer at a rate of fifty-one dollars
per diem;
The Clerk is further authorized to appoint such other
employees at such compensation as the Committee on Rules shall
from time to time authorize; and, be it
